Balachadi Population - Jamnagar, Gujarat
Balachadi is a medium size village located in Jodiya Taluka of Jamnagar district, Gujarat with total 253 families residing. The Balachadi village has population of 1707 of which 1156 are males while 551 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Balachadi village population of children with age 0-6 is 171 which makes up 10.02 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Balachadi village is 477 which is lower than Gujarat state average of 919. Child Sex Ratio for the Balachadi as per census is 745, lower than Gujarat average of 890.
Balachadi village has higher literacy rate compared to Gujarat. In 2011, literacy rate of Balachadi village was 82.29 % compared to 78.03 % of Gujarat. In Balachadi Male literacy stands at 90.36 % while female literacy rate was 64.44 %.
